I always view/sort my files by Type and Show in groups, but it's really annoying when you have to set every folder to that view when you browse them, is there anywhere i can make this default and every folder behave the same way.

You didn't mention an OS, but on the off-chance that it is Windows XP:
Open an Explorer window and set up the contents as you like them.
Click on Tools / Folder Options, then click on the View tab
Under Advanced Settings, scroll down to the checkbox "Remember each folder's view settings" and clear the box.
Click Apply.
Click Apply to All Folders.
Click OK.
